☐ Before rotating the Tocksweep scheduler keys, confirm the cron drift investigation is closed: support should verify that no jobs on the Hallin cluster are still firing more than 90 seconds late, and that the clock-sync fix has been deployed to every worker. Attach the final drift report to the ceremony record. When both checks pass, unseal the rotation workstation using the recovery passphrase noted immediately below this item.

recovery phrase for kagep-kadug: praox-wenael

## Tuning: Slatefern template renderer

Rendering slows sharply past ~200 nested partials. The cache helps only if fragment reuse is high; otherwise it churns. Profile before touching anything — most regressions here came from guessing. Key levers: compiled-template cache size, partial nesting depth, and the precompile batch size at boot. Raising cache size past available heap trades render speed for GC pauses, so move in small steps and watch p99. Defaults that have held up in production are listed below.

limits module of taweg-kaguf:
QUOTAS = {
    "holael": 2,
    "wenath": 1,
    "ralath": 2,
    "ulaath": 2,
}

## Step 4: Role-Based Access

Wikibranch 5 replaces page-level ACLs with roles. Plugins targeting the old permission API must declare required roles in the manifest. Unmapped permissions are dropped silently, so audit your hooks before upgrading. Role resolution runs before plugin load, meaning misconfigured roles block activation entirely. Set the following values in your plugin's service config before testing:

config for bawef-tajof:
RALMIR_PIN=7092
RALMIR_METRICS_HOST=metrics.ralmir.paliqcorp.corp
RALMIR_LOG_LEVEL=error
RALMIR_TENANT=tamix

### Step 4: Enable the batched resolver

This release replaces the per-node author lookup in the Quillgate GraphQL layer with a batching data loader, eliminating the N+1 pattern that hammered the accounts database. After deploying, reviewers should confirm that resolver traces show a single batched query per request rather than one query per list item. Batch size, cache TTL, and the fallback path are all controlled by configuration. Apply the following values to each environment before cutting traffic over.

settings of hafop-tajog:
[julath]
host = julath.kelviworks.internal
user = julath_svc
database = julath_prod